> In QEMU master, attempting to read a cached block from a HTTP (or otherwise)
> mounted ISO causes an assert to be triggered, killing the entire QEMU process.
> It looks like this:
> 
> hw/ide/pci.c:314: bmdma_cmd_writeb: Assertion `bm->bus->dma->aiocb == 
> ((void *)0)' failed.
> 
> The following two patches add flush capability to the curl backend, and avoid
> triggering the assert by finishing the AIOCB in a QEMUBH callback, rather than
> directly in curl_aio_readv().
